Lift top - High pressure gas springs (on the inside)

Since the fulcrum of the entire lift top lies in front, the gas pressure springs practically gets the complete load of the lift top. The entire lift top weighs about 100 kg and with all accessories even more. Here no outerwings are considered.

In this point our competitors and predecessor have again and again tried to save material and weight. Like the fulcrum in the front we have constructed the whole detail completely new. Finally it makes no sense to accept scratches or even perhaps the failure of the critical point just in order decrease the weight for 1-2 kg.

For this reason we laminate load distribution plates into the lift top. Such reinforcement are built in the chassis sides too. Since the time we accomplished these modifications we are now sure that we solved the problem in this range and are thus prepared for the future. Nevertheless longer and heavier outerwings must be accommodated in the lift top within the next years. This has the consequence that we are forced to put higher loads into the gas pressure absorbers and concomitantly into the upper and lower critical point.
